Impact Of Male Age On The Outcome Of Assisted Reproductive Technology Cycles Using Donor Oocytes, Eyup Duran, D. Dowling-Lacey, S. Bocca, L. Stadtmauer, S. Oehninger

Eyup Hakan Duran

This study assessed the influence of the age of the male partner on the outcome of oocyte donation cycles. A total of 408 couples participating in 519 consecutive anonymous oocyte donation cycles were examined. Main outcome measures were fertilization rate, embryo quality, clinical pregnancy, implantation, miscarriage and live birth rates, as well as the total reproductive potential, which estimates the outcome from fresh and cryopreserved-thawed embryo transfers. A total of 241 cycles resulted in clinical pregnancy (48.5% of transfers). The mean embryo score for transferred embryos (ESTE) was higher in cycles resulting in pregnancy (P=0.003). Assessment Of Ovarian Reserve With Anti-Mullerian Hormone: A Comparison Of The Predictive Value Of Anti-Mullerian Hormone, Follicle-Stimulating Hormone, Inhibin B, And Age, R. Riggs, Eyup Duran, M. Baker, T. Kimble, E. Hobeika, L. Yin, L. Matos-Bodden, B. Leader, L. Stadtmauer

Eyup Hakan Duran

OBJECTIVE: The objective of this study was to evaluate basal anti-Mullerian hormone as a marker for ovarian responsiveness to fertility treatment. STUDY DESIGN: Frozen basal menstrual cycle day 3 serum samples were evaluated retrospectively for anti-Mullerian hormone, inhibin B, and follicle-stimulating hormone levels in 123 in vitro fertilization cycles (93 patients) and compared with in vitro fertilization records.
